that the Messenger of Allah (saw) taught him fifteen prostrations in the Quran, including three in the Mufassal and two in Al-Hajj. Sahih

that he heard the Messenger of Allah (saw) say: "When the judge passes a judgement and does his best and gets it right, he will have two rewards, and if he passes a judgement and does his best and gets it wrong, he will have one reward." (Sahih) Yazid (one of narrators) said : "So I Narrated it to Abu Bakr bin Amr bin Hazm. He said: 'This is how it was narrated to me by Abu Salamah from Abu Hurairah.'"
